tarpit auto-whitelisting

2014-06-21 by Frank Doepper

Hi,

thank you for providing milter-greylist and tarpit.

Am 03.09.09 um 15:26 schrieb Kouhei Sutou:

>     acl whitelist tarpit 65s
>
>   This ACL means that clients that can wait a response in
>   65s are whitelisted. If the clients access again, they are
>   acceptted without lazy response because they are in
>   auto-whitelist.

It seems that this auto-whitelisting does not work. Assumed that the
sender is able to wait, messages are accepted after waiting, but
subsequent messages with identical host,from,rcpt tuples have to wait
again and again. No AUTO line (no line at all) is put into the DB.

With a test config snippet

racl whitelist rcpt /b/ tarpit 10s

debugging output is

Jun 19 15:58:23 host milter-greylist: created:  x.x.x.x from <a> to <b> delayed for 00:30:00
Jun 19 15:58:33 host milter-greylist: removed: x.x.x.x from <a> to <b>
Jun 19 15:58:33 host sm-mta[26004]: s5JDwMg9026004: from=<a>, size=217, class=0, nrcpts=1, msgid=<id@host>, proto=ESMTP, daemon=MTA-v6, relay=relay [x.x.x.x]
Jun 19 15:58:33 host sm-mta[26004]: s5JDwMg9026004: Milter add: header: X-Greylist: Recipient e-mail whitelisted, Sender IP whitelisted by MX, Message whitelisted by tarpit 10s, ACL 127 matched, not delayed by milter-greylist-4.5.11 (host [y.y.y.y]); Thu, 19 Jun 2014 15:58:33 +0200 (CEST)

Do I miss something? All I need is the documented behaviour.
